A due of sale clause is a common provision that states that the lender must be paid the entirety of the remaining mortgage if any part of the property is sold. It is often referred to as an acceleration clause as it allows the lender to accelerate the mortgage and render it due in its entirety at the time the borrower sells all or part of the property. These types of sales are referred to as short because the lender agrees to cancel your mortgage debt even if the funds fall short of the principal loan balance. According to the U.S. Congress Joint Economic Committee, a lender will lose 12%-19% of a homes value and spend about $50,000 on foreclosure proceedings if they have to foreclose. After about three months of missed mortgage payments, youll likely receive a Demand or Notice to Accelerate letter, informing you of how much you owe and providing 30 days notice to get your balance current.
